If not easily found, your cabin steward will get you a clean bath robe.  I had trouble finding a robe on the NS last year, but it was hidden in a drawer under the bed.  Sometimes in the little stool by dressing table.  No slippers though.

2 hours ago, YourWorldWithBill said:

I believe that the robe you get depends on whether you are in a suite. The robes provided in suites are very fluffy and thick!

Yes, those robes are different, but the ones provided in other cabins are waffle weave cotton and get the job done saving space in your luggage. Sometimes cabin stewards are able to find one of the "suite ones" if you ask.
